While searching for a way to make Java apps that use softkeys work on my C500, i accidentally solved the Nokia problem. I found a package somewhere over the internet which contains several classes:

DeviceControl, DirectGraphics, DirectGraphicsImplemented, DirectUtils, FullCanvas, Sound, SoundListener.

If i open the jar file that i want to install on my computer and put these classes in it, the app runs. I got bounce running, but it looks horrible.
